Background
iCount identified a need for a reliable, affordable, and infrastructure-free POS solution. I was tasked with building a POS application system (Tablet/Mobile) from scratch. The system turns any mobile device into a cash register in seconds, and fully integrates with iCount's existing accounting systems.

Work process
01
Market Research & Customer Characterization
Analyzed the cost structure of physical POS systems — the hardware and infrastructure are expensive, which became the core value proposition for a mobile-first alternative. Interviewed about 20 people directly: shop owners, small business operators, and doctor's office staff, to collect real requirements.
02
Definition of the Main Challenge
Formulating a UX strategy that would enable extreme simplicity (self-learning) alongside complex functionality from a single device.
03
Architectural Design
Building a Stand-Alone POS application from scratch, while planning seamless integration with iCount's inventory and customer systems.
04
Development Management & Business Support
Close management of the development team and support of the company's manager in all stages of the business vision (PoC, beta, and marketing).
05
Launch & Success
Launching the product that became a commercial success and strengthened the company's competitive lead.
